Hello, I really want to become an financial analyst or advisor, or something like that. I was wondering if these jobs still existed for someone who gets a finance degree from a okay college(West Virginia University) and maybe a CFA. I plan on interning every summer though, and maybe joining national guard. Also, are there any finance jobs you could get outside of New York City and Chicago that pay alright(60k to 70k). Thanks to whoever answers.

>>1221899
60-70k isn't that much. any medium sized city can surely provide that. I'm oretty sure op could make that much in sioux falls. Also some places have niche industries that make tons of money but are not well known. I think Omaha is like the capital of the american insurance industry.

60-70k in a medium city is incredibly doable.
